Join AmCham Shanghai's Future Leaders Committee for a fireside chat on February 25, 2021, to hear from RADII's Founder and Chairman Brian A. Wong.


Brian Wong started his career in management consulting and then politics in San Francisco, and later became the 52nd hire by Jack Ma by Alibaba. Brian was formerly a VP at Alibaba, where amongst other roles, he served as the special assistant to the Chairman, the Executive Director of the Alibaba Global Leadership Academy (AGLA), and spearheaded the company's global expansion. Most recently, Brian founded RADII, a digital platform dedicated to bridging gaps between the East and West through telling stories from the heart of China's youth culture.


Hosted at AmCham Shanghai's Xintiandi Office (27F Infinitus Tower, No. 168 Hubin Road, Huangpu District) from 6:00 - 7:30 pm, Brian will chat with our newly appointed Future Leaders Committee Chair Eric Hoang, about digital entrepreneurship, global growth, and leadership, as well as the role of storytelling in today's increasingly divisive media landscape.

  • Brian Wong (Founder & Chairman of RADII China)

    Brian Wong

    Founder & Chairman of RADII China

    Brian is an internet executive with over 20 years of management experience in e-commerce and digital media in Greater China, Asia, the United States, and Europe.

    Brian serves as the Founder and Chairman of RADII, an independent digital media platform dedicated to telling stories from the center of China’s youth culture.

    Prior to this, Brian was the Vice President of the Alibaba Group. During his sixteen-year tenure with the firm, Brian served as the Special Assistant to the Chairman for international affairs, the Executive Director of the Alibaba Global Leadership Academy (AGLA), and led Alibaba’s global sales, marketing, and business development operations across the globe.

    Brian earned his Bachelor’s degree from Swarthmore College, a Master’s certificate from the Johns Hopkins University – Nanjing University Center for Chinese and American Studies, and his MBA from the University of Pennsylvania’s Wharton School.

    Brian was selected as a Young Global Leader by the World Economic Forum in 2015. He is a China Aspen Fellow, and a member of the Committee of 100.

  • Eric Hoang (Director, Strategic Planning & Business Transformation of Herbalife (China) Health Products Ltd.)

    Eric Hoang

    Director, Strategic Planning & Business Transformation of Herbalife (China) Health Products Ltd.

    Eric is the Director of Strategic Planning and Business Transformation at Herbalife Nutrition for China, where he also manages the China Growth and Impact Investment Fund. His team is responsible for strategic initiatives such as strategy development, M&A, and digital transformation.

    As the youngest member of Herbalife’s China Leadership Team, Eric has championed the company’s 5-year plan, product strategy, digital strategy, organizational restructuring, and entry into sports nutrition and esports.

    Before relocating to Shanghai in 2018, Eric commuted to China from the US for one year to oversee critical regulatory projects for Herbalife. During this time, he helped build the global compliance program with a focus on FCPA compliance in China, reporting directly to the global C-Suite and Board of Directors.

    Eric was formerly at Herbalife’s global headquarters in Los Angeles covering a wide range of areas such as international expansion, new product development, and supply chain. He played an integral role in the implementation of all projects required as part of the company’s settlement with the US Federal Trade Commission (FTC).

    Eric is also the Co-founder of Zeya, an alcoholic sparkling beverage brand. Earlier in his career, he worked as an Analyst for Pacific Mercantile Bank. He received his Bachelor of Economics from the University of Michigan.
